Fellowship Village
Inwood, IA · 40 beds · Non profit - Corporation
Red Flags
No red flags identified.
Green Flags
- ✓ 5-star staffing rating
- ✓ Below-average deficiency count (3 vs 6 state avg)
- ✓ No fines or penalties on record
- ✓ Above-average RN staffing (1.21 hrs vs 0.82 state avg)
- ✓ Low staff turnover (18%)
